Hi, Local: Windows 7 GNU Emacs 27.0.50 (build 1, x86_64-w64-mingw32) of 2017-11-24 (backup-by-copying t) File is on a server which is mapped as network driver in Windows 7. It seems a samba according to the SID below. The SDDL from file-acl is "O:S-1-22-1-79077G:S-1-22-2-108D:P(A;;0x1e01ff;;;S-1-22-1-79077)(A;;FR;;;S-1-22-2-108)(A;;FR;;;WD)" After I edited the file and write it, the backup meets error: Debugger entered--Lisp error: (file-error "Setting ACL" "Operation not permitted" "c:/Users/username/HOME/.emacs.d/autosave/Rfiles/!drive_i!test_fixed_IA_time.r.~2~") set-file-acl("c:/Users/username/HOME/.emacs.d/autosave/Rfiles/!drive_i!test_fixed_IA_time.r.~2~" "O:S-1-22-1-79077G:S-1-22-2-108D:P(A;;0x1e01ff;;;S-1-22-1-79077)(A;;FR;;;S-1-22-2-108)(A;;FR;;;WD)") set-file-extended-attributes("c:/Users/username/HOME/.emacs.d/autosave/Rfiles/!drive_i!test_fixed_IA_time.r.~2~" ((acl . "O:S-1-22-1-79077G:S-1-22-2-108D:P(A;;0x1e01ff;;;S-1-22-1-79077)(A;;FR;;;S-1-22-2-108)(A;;FR;;;WD)") (selinux-context nil nil nil nil))) backup-buffer-copy("i:/power/permutation_test_fixed_IA_time.r" "c:/Users/username/HOME/.emacs.d/autosave/Rfiles/!drive_i!test_fixed_IA_time.r.~2~" 438 ((acl . "O:S-1-22-1-79077G:S-1-22-2-108D:P(A;;0x1e01ff;;;S-1-22-1-79077)(A;;FR;;;S-1-22-2-108)(A;;FR;;;WD)") (selinux-context nil nil nil nil))) backup-buffer() basic-save-buffer-2() basic-save-buffer-1() basic-save-buffer(t) save-buffer(1) funcall-interactively(save-buffer 1) call-interactively(save-buffer nil nil) command-execute(save-buffer) The ACL of a local file looks like: "O:S-1-5-21-1213861250-xxx-207145G:DUD:AI(A;ID;FA;;;SY)(A;ID;FA;;;BA)(A;ID;FA;;;S-1-5-21-1213861250-xx-207145)(A;ID;FA;;;LA)" I think it is a bug because: 1. I have the write access to the mapped network driver 2. If I copy a local file to the mapped network driver, the ACL would be set up well. So I don't think there should be a write permission in this backup case. Best Regards Shuguang Sun
